China’s political and scientific elite head to Beidaihe for summer retreat season
China's political elite have begun their summer retreat season at the seaside resort of Beidaihe, as signaled by Beijing. Cai Qi, described as President Xi Jinping's "chief of staff," conveyed greetings to invited academics and scientists.
